🇫🇷 Cap-d'Ail real estate: seaside apartments, proximity to Monaco, market trends

Cap-d'Ail, nestled along the Côte d'Azur, embodies a perfect blend of coastal charm and luxurious living. Just a stone’s throw from Monaco, this small yet vibrant city offers an idyllic lifestyle enriched by its stunning Mediterranean beaches, scenic cliffs, and a temperate climate. The area enjoys an average of 300 days of sunshine per year, making it an attractive destination for both permanent residents and seasonal visitors. With palm-lined promenades, upscale dining options, and a rich cultural scene, Cap-d'Ail stands out as a distinguished locale for buying property, appealing to a diverse range of buyers from families to investors.

🌊 Living the Lifestyle in Cap-d'Ail

Cap-d'Ail is not only heralded for its breathtaking sea views but also for its welcoming community and dynamic lifestyle. The city is characterized by a relaxed ambiance where residents can savor the simplicity of coastal living alongside the sophistication of urban amenities. Outdoor enthusiasts will find a plethora of activities, including hiking trails along the coastal cliffs and water sports along the beautiful shores of Plage de la Mala.

With a temperate Mediterranean climate, summers are warm with average high temperatures reaching around 30°C (86°F), while winters remain mild, averaging around 10°C (50°F). The city's beaches, notably La Mala, provide clean sands and crystal-clear waters, offering perfect spots for both relaxation and adventure. This balance of nature and urban accessibility contributes to a high quality of life in Cap-d'Ail.

📍 Districts of Cap-d'Ail for Property Buyers

Choosing the right neighborhood is essential when considering buying property in Cap-d'Ail. Each district offers a unique set of features and benefits, tailoring to various preferences and lifestyles:

  • Centre Ville: Proximity to shops and eateries, vibrant community life, and easy access to public transport. Ideal for those seeking an urban lifestyle with walkable amenities.
  • La Mala: A stunning seaside area with luxurious villas and direct beach access. It's favored by families and high-net-worth individuals looking for a summer getaway or permanent residency.
  • Cap-d'Ail Hills: Characterized by its panoramic views of the Mediterranean, this area features spacious properties and a quieter, more private atmosphere. Attractive for investors and retirees.

Factors such as safety, livability, and associated infrastructure play a significant role in buyer preferences. Cap-d'Ail exhibits lower crime rates than nearby urban centers, enhancing its appeal as a family-friendly city.

💶 Property Prices in Cap-d'Ail

The real estate market in Cap-d'Ail offers a broad spectrum of options at varied price points, catering to all types of buyers:

  • Apartments: Prices generally range from €3,500 to €8,000 per square meter, with the lower end featuring older buildings and the higher end showcasing luxury new builds.
  • Villas: Prices start around €1.5 million, and can exceed €10 million for premium properties with sea views. On average, expect around €7,000 to €15,000 per square meter.
  • Commercial Properties: Investment potential in Cap-d'Ail can be lucrative, with commercial spaces generally starting at €2 million and scaling up.

The market has witnessed steady price growth, with a 3% annual increase recently noted, making it a promising choice for real estate investment. The diverse range of property types ensures that buyers can find options tailored to their financial considerations.

🚆 Transport and Connectivity in Cap-d'Ail

Cascading down the hills to the Mediterranean, Cap-d'Ail boasts excellent transportation options. The city is well-connected via local buses, which serve routes toward Monaco and Nice, making it convenient for commuters. Train services at the nearby Monaco-Monte-Carlo station provide rapid access to larger cities along the Côte d'Azur.

  • Key access points:
    • Nice Côte d'Azur Airport: Approximately 30 minutes away by car, facilitating international travel.
    • A8 Highway: Connects to various destinations between Italy and France, making road travel straightforward.

Average travel times from Cap-d'Ail to major destinations highlight its strategic location, with Monaco only 5 minutes away by car, and Nice around 20 minutes.

🏦 Mortgage and Financing Options for Property in Cap-d'Ail

For foreign buyers, financing options for property purchases in Cap-d'Ail can be advantageous. Generally, lenders offer:

  • Down Payment: Typically, a 20-30% deposit is required for mortgage approvals.
  • Interest Rates: Average rates hover around 1.5% to 3% depending on the lender.
  • Loan Terms: Mortgages are commonly granted for up to 25 years, with specific options for expats.

Some developers provide installment plans that facilitate easier entry into the Cap-d'Ail property market, making it essential for buyers to explore these opportunities.

🔍 Property Purchase Process in Cap-d'Ail for Foreign Buyers

The purchase process for foreigners in Cap-d'Ail is straightforward, involving several key steps:

  1. Engagement of a Notary: On behalf of the buyer, a notary ensures the legal aspects are adhered to diligently.
  2. Offer and Acceptance: Buyers submit offers, and upon acceptance, a preliminary contract is drawn.
  3. Payment of Deposit: A deposit is usually 10% of the purchase price paid upon signing the preliminary contract.
  4. Final Purchase Agreement: This step includes full payment and property transfer.

With the assistance of real estate agents and legal advisors familiar with the local laws, the process becomes much clearer.

⚖️ Legal Aspects and Residence Options for Buying Property in Cap-d'Ail

For foreign buyers considering property in Cap-d'Ail, understanding legal aspects is vital. Key rules include:

  • Ownership Rights: Foreigners can purchase property without restrictions.
  • Taxes: Buyers should account for the notary fee (approximately 7-8%) and any local property taxes.
  • Residence Permits: Ownership of property does not automatically secure a residence permit. However, investment in property may aid in the application process for an investor’s visa.

Navigating these legal nuances is crucial to ensuring a hassle-free acquisition process.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are property prices in Cap-d'ai by type?

Cap-d'ai pricing is premium due to proximity to Monaco. Typical sale ranges: seafront apartments $12,000–$25,000/sq.m (≈€11,000–€23,000), inland small apartments $7,500–$12,000/sq.m (≈€6,900–€11,000), villas $3M–$20M+ (≈€2.8M–€18.5M) depending on sea view and plot. Expect steep premiums for direct sea view and renovated historic units.

Can foreigners buy real estate in Cap-d'ai?

Yes — non‑residents can buy property in Cap-d'ai with the same ownership rights as locals. Expect ID, proof of funds, tax ID and possibly larger mortgage down payments (commonly 20–40% LTV). Buying does not automatically grant residency; visas or residence permits follow national immigration rules.

What is Cap-d'ai's investment potential for rentals?

Cap-d'ai has strong seasonal tourism and commuter demand to Monaco. Typical gross yields for long‑term rentals are low (2–4%); short‑term summer peak can raise gross returns but with seasonality. Liquidity is good for smaller apartments near seafront or train station; villas sell slower but achieve high capital values.

What taxes and transaction costs apply in Cap-d'ai?

Transaction costs: resale notary/transfer taxes about 7–8% of price (~$70,000–$160,000 on $1M), new-build around 2–3% (~$20,000–$30,000). Ongoing: annual property tax (taxe foncière) and municipal taxes vary; higher‑value estates may trigger wealth tax thresholds. Capital gains and social contributions apply on resale for non‑residents.

How long does buying property in Cap-d'ai take?

Typical timeline: offer to signed preliminary contract (compromis) 1–4 weeks; mortgage, due diligence and cooling‑off add 4–8 weeks; final notarial deed usually 6–12 weeks from accepted offer. New‑build (off‑plan) follows construction schedule — often 18–36 months depending on project.

Is Cap-d'ai suitable for digital nomads or remote workers?

Yes for remote work: fiber and high‑speed internet are widely available in Côte d'Azur towns, with many properties connected or upgradeable. Cap-d'ai offers coastal lifestyle, cafes and proximity to Nice/Monaco for services. Note Schengen 90/180 rules for visa‑free stays; longer stays require French long‑stay visas or residency permits.

Which Cap-d'ai areas are best for renting vs living?

Best for short‑term rental: lower seafront/town centre close to beaches and the train (high tourist demand). Best for family living: quieter hillside neighborhoods and residential streets with gardens and parking, offering better year‑round comfort. Proximity to train station boosts long‑term rental and commuter appeal.

Are short-term rentals allowed in Cap-d'ai?

Short‑term rentals are common but regulated. Hosts usually must register with the town hall and collect tourist tax; some local rules or limits can apply in busy coastal communes. Summer seasonality is strong — high occupancy in peak months, low in winter. Check local registration and building co‑ownership rules before buying.

Is buying off‑plan in Cap-d'ai safe and what to check?

Off‑plan (VEFA) is common and offers protections: reservation contract, capped deposits (often up to 5% at reservation), financial completion guarantees and retention schedules. Key checks: valid planning permission, contractor guarantees, clear payment schedule, bank guarantee of completion and a notary review of the contract before signing.

What common pitfalls should buyers avoid in Cap-d'ai?

Avoid overpaying for a view without checking maintenance costs and co‑ownership charges, underestimate parking scarcity, ignore short‑term rental restrictions, or skip permit and building checks. Budget for ~7–8% purchase costs (resale), possible higher financing costs for non‑residents, and seasonal vacancy when modeling yield.
